LLI: News and Views
Lively discussion and civilized conversation about what has informed, intrigued or amused us in the past week’s news. There is always political discussion, but we will also be talking about social trends, technology, education, science and more.
Convener: Elizabeth Bass is an avid consumer of news who enjoys conversations with fellow LLI members. She has led this study group before and looks forward to another term of interesting discussions.

The NIU Lifelong Learning Institute (LLI), established in 2000, is a member-directed group of individuals primarily age 50 plus who enjoy learning in informal, flexible, non-competitive groups and like connecting with peers who share their interests. No grades, no tests – just Learning for the Fun of It.
